SUBJECT: A Resolution to APPROVE and AUTHORIZE the Chair of the Board of
Supervisors to execute the Federal Apportionment Exchange and State
Match Program Agreement No. X01-5928(050) under which Caltrans agrees
to pay the County $102,190.00 from the unobligated balance of its State
Matching moneys for Fiscal Year 2000-01. The money must be used for
transportation purposes in accordance with Article XIX of the California State
Constitution, Countywide.
The Board of Supervisors of Contra Costa County RESOLVE:
WHEREAS, County desires to assign apportionments made available to it for allocation to
transportation projects under the Intermodal Surface Transportation Efficiency Act of 1991,
as modified in accordance with Section 182.6 of the Streets and Highways Code in
exchange for nonfederal State Highway Account funds, and
WHEREAS, Section 182.9 of the Streets and Highways Code requires the allocation of
State matching moneys from the State Highway Account to County, and
WHEREAS, Caltrans agrees to pay to County $102,190.00 from unobligated balance of
its State matching moneys for Fiscal Year 2000/01, and
WHEREAS, County agrees to use all State funds paid hereunder only for transportation
purposes, that are in conformance with Article XIX of California State Constitution.
NOW THEREFORE, the Board of Supervisors of Contra Costa County, by adopting this
resolution, does hereby APPROVE and AUTHORIZE the Chair to execute the Federal
Apportionment Exchange and State Match Program Agreement No, X01-5928(050).

THIS AGREEMENT is made on April 24_, 2001, by the COUNTY of CONTRA COSTA, a
political subdivision of the State of California(COUNTY), and the State of California, acting by and
through the Department of Transportation (CALTRANS).
WHEREAS section 182.9 of the Streets and Highways Code requires the allocation of state matching
moneys from the State Highway Account to COUNTY, and
WHEREAS, as provided by section 2210 of the Streets and Highways Code, excess State Matching
moneys from the State Highway Account apportioned to COUNTY may be used for any highway
construction purpose selected by COUNTY:
NOW,THEREFORE, the parties agree as follows:
I. STATE MATCH PROGRAM- Section 182.9
A. As authorized by section 182.9 of the Streets and Highways Code, CALTRANS agrees to pay
to COUNTY $100,000.00 from the unobligated balance of its State Matching moneys for Fiscal
Year 2000/01.
B. COUNTY agrees that before it uses State Matching funds for any other lawful purpose, it shall use
such funds to match Federally funded transportation projects.
C. COUNTY agrees to use all state funds paid hereunder only for transportation purposes that are in
conformance with Article XIX of the California State Constitution.

11. STATE MATCH PROGRAM - Section 2210.
A. As authorized by section 2210 of the Streets and Highways Code, CALTRANS agrees to pay
to COUNTY $2,190.00 from the unobligated balance of its State Matching moneys from
previous fiscal years.
B. COUNTY agrees that before it uses State Matching funds for any other lawful purpose, it shall use
such funds to match Federally funded transportation projects.
C. COUNTY agrees to use all state funds paid under section II. A. for any highway construction purpose
including preliminary engineering,construction engineering and right of way.
III. COMMON PROVISIONS
A. Subject to funds being made available by the State Budget Act, and upon receipt of an invoice by
CALTRANS, CALTRANS agrees to pay to COUNTY an amount not to exceed$102,190.00 which
amount is equal to the State Match funds identified in I. A. and II.A.
B. COUNTY agrees to establish a special account within their County Road Fund for the purpose of
depositing all payments received from STATE pursuant to this agreement.
C. COUNTY agrees to grant State of California auditors access to COUNTY's books and records for the
purpose of verifying that funds paid hereunder are properly accounted for and proceeds are expended in
accordance with the terms of this agreement. All documents will be available for.inspection by
authorized CALTRANS agents at any time for a four-year period from date of payment under this
agreement or one year after the audit is completed or waived by CALTRANS, whichever is later.
D. COUNTY agrees in the event COUNTY fails to use funds received hereunder in accordance with the
terms of this agreement, CALTRANS will require COUNTY to replace those State funds with local
funds and credit the account established under section III.B. In the event of such requirement by
CALTRANS, COUNTY shall provide written verification to CALTRANS that the requested corrective
action has been taken.
E. CALTRANS reserves the right for the payments required hereunder to be reduced to offset such
additional State Match funds obligated for federal projects as are not counted in section I.A. and II.A.
